An Indian goldsmith has been stabbed to death by an unidentified group of looters in Kathmandu. 35-year-old Bishow Nath Patel was killed in Sukul Dhoka of Bhaktapur in Kathmandu on Saturday, police said.

The looters also took away 115 grams of gold, Rs 1,50,000 cash and two kilos of silver from his shop, they said. The Nepal Gold and Silver Dealers' Association (NGSDA) has condemned the incident and demanded stringent action against the culprits. The association urged the government to provide adequate security to them.
An armed group on December 28 had shot dead one Sapta Raj Shakya, owner of Aryatara Jewelers at Bhimsensthan in Kathmandu.
The NGSDA has expressed concern over the rising incidents of violence against the jewellers.
